小编Ser*_*rov的帖子

Django password_reset是否支持HTML电子邮件模板?

在我看来,django只支持纯文本消息,用于密码重置电子邮件的开箱即用.我如何为此目的使用html模板?

python django

7
推荐指数
2
解决办法
4121
查看次数

区分滑动并单击Angular

我使用ng-click显示列表中项目的详细信息,并且还将jQuery移动滑动事件附加到列表项以在用户向左滑动时显示删除按钮.问题是,当我在元素上滑动时,它不仅会发出滑动事件,还会单击事件.因此,当我想滑动删除元素时,它会显示删除按钮并打开详细信息视图.

我该怎么办?像ng-swipe这样的东西会很酷.

javascript angularjs

7
推荐指数
1
解决办法
1910
查看次数

具有最佳NodeJS库/包装器的在线支付服务

我正在寻找像Chargify,Braintree或其他东西在线支付解决方案.上下文是我正在使用NodeJS,现在只想测试如何在开发模式下使用在线支付.因此,对我而言,主要方面不是这些服务在实际应用程序中如何工作,而是更多的服务为NodeJS编写了最方便的连接器库/包装器.

请指教.

javascript payment service node.js

7
推荐指数
1
解决办法
8361
查看次数

使用函数声明时的自定义函数(也称为惰性函数定义)

在Stoyan Stefanov的"JavaScript Patterns"一书中,有一个关于自定义函数的部分.

var scareMe = function(){
    console.log("Boo!");
    scareMe = function(){
        console.log("Double Boo!"); 
    }
}

scareMe();//==>Boo!
scareMe();//==>Double Boo!
Run Code Online (Sandbox Code Playgroud)

它按我的预期工作.但我修改了scareMe函数如下:

function scareMe(){
     console.log("Boo!");
     function scareMe(){
         console.log("Double Boo!");
     }
 }

 scareMe();//==>Boo!
 scareMe();//==>Boo!
Run Code Online (Sandbox Code Playgroud)

问题:

  1. 他们之间有什么区别?
  2. 在第二种情况下,为什么输出不是"Double Boo!",而是"Boo!"

javascript function

7
推荐指数
1
解决办法
3166
查看次数

使用 JSON.stringify() 时如何忽略 .toJSON 函数?

我发现,如果您.toJSON()为对象定义函数,那么它将用于字符串化对象,而不是默认值。有没有办法忽略这个覆盖的函数并运行默认的 stringify 进程?

javascript json overriding default stringify

7
推荐指数
1
解决办法
1844
查看次数

用 Boolean(someVar) 替换 !!someVar 是否 100% 正确?

我正在重构一堆旧代码,发现 JSCS 显示了有关!!someVar 语句的隐式类型转换的警告。

将所有这些隐式转换替换为 Boolean(someVar) 以便不会因此更改而中断是否正确?

javascript types

7
推荐指数
1
解决办法
549
查看次数

浏览器如何处理非标准标签?

我正在重构遗留代码并看到一些自定义的非标准标签,如下所示:

<close></close>
Run Code Online (Sandbox Code Playgroud)

由于这些不是自定义元素,而只是工作divs,我倾向于删除这些元素并替换为如下结构:

<div class="close"></div>
Run Code Online (Sandbox Code Playgroud)

同时,我想知道浏览器是否以某种方式以不同方式处理带有不来自此列表https://www.w3schools.com/tags/的标签的元素,以及它们是否需要更多资源来处理?

html javascript dom

7
推荐指数
1
解决办法
681
查看次数

z-index最大值

可能重复:
Z-INDEX的最小值和最大值

我可以为z-index使用的最大值是多少?它取决于浏览器吗?

html css browser

6
推荐指数
1
解决办法
8995
查看次数

使Stylus将导入的CSS合并到样式表中

我有一个Stylus文件,看起来像

@import init
@import typography
@import colors
@import 'components/*'

@import '3rdparty-stylesheet.css'
Run Code Online (Sandbox Code Playgroud)

最后一行是我从第三方插件获得的CSS文件,我不想在编译成CSS时保持原样,但是要注入此文件的所有内容.我用Gulp.

我怎样才能实现它?

html javascript css stylus gulp

6
推荐指数
2
解决办法
2995
查看次数

如何找出Erlang中导致运行时错误的原因?

我刚开始使用Erlang,所以我的代码中没有任何复杂的东西.我经常犯错会导致运行时错误.

问题是我总是看到这样的事情:

{"init终止于do_boot",{undef,[{'lexer_app.beam',start,[],[]},{init,start_it,1,[]},{init,start_em,1,[]}] }}

崩溃转储被写入:erl_crash.dump ...在init中终止do_boot()

这几乎没有给我关于出了什么问题的快速信息.

因此,我想,是调试这样的错误的唯一方法来调查erl_crash.dump,坦率地说,看起来像abrakadabra总和我需要以某种方式通过调查来找出简单的愚蠢错误?

主要问题是,是否有可能获得更加人性化的错误,例如"5:6字符串类型的Person变量不能分配给类型号"?

调试应用程序的常用工作流程是什么?

debugging erlang

6
推荐指数
1
解决办法
75
查看次数